This ambitious and growing team is looking to hire several employment tax professionals at Senior/Assistant Manager level. These roles can be based in a number of UK locations including London, Reading, Bristol, Manchester, Leeds or Scotland.
This team is passionate about ensuring it creates the best culture for its employees to thrive in. I’ve heard firsthand from numerous people how it’s one of the best places they’ve ever worked (many having been at direct competitors before) and that’s proven through the longevity of many of the team. It’s very rare for them to hire at a senior level externally as retention and progression of existing members is so good.
Well-being, collaboration and a team-first approach is at the core of the environment they have created. In addition to a great working environment, you will get exposure to both core domestic employment tax issues as well as having the chance to work on global work involving their network of offices. The opportunity to work on reward and equity type work is also available as the teams work closely together.
Whatever office you’re based in, you will get the opportunity to support an impressive range of clients as their largest accounts are not just managed out of London. To succeed, you will require a basic grounding in employment tax covering PSA, P11Ds, due diligence, termination payments etc. A tax qualification would also be advantageous but is not a pre-requisite.
